Hadith in English

Achche Akhlaaq

1. Hzrat Aisha (Raziyallahu Anha) said I heard that the Muhammed (PBUH) says A believer attains the status of one who fasts and worships all night because of his good character.

**************************

2. Hzrt Abu Hurairah (RA) narrated that the Muhammed (SAW) said the most perfect believer among the believers is the one whose morals are the best, and the best among you are those who are good with their wives. 

**************************

3. Hzrat Aisha (Raziyallahu Anhu) narrates that the Muhammed (SAW) said one of the most perfect believers is the one whose morals are the best and whose treatment of his family is the most gentle.

Do not be angry

      Hadith in English

1. It is narrated by the authority of Abu Hurayrah (RA) that the Messenger of Allah, may Allah bless him and grant him peace, said:

The one who is strong is not strong, strong is the one who overcomes himself in a state of anger.          (Bukhari)

**************************

2. It is narrated by the authority of Abu Dardah (RA) that the Messenger of Allah, may Allah bless           him and grant him peace, said: When one of you gets angry and he stands up, he should sit down.

Advantage:
The meaning of Hadith Sharif is that one should adopt the condition of mind which gives peace            for mind by changing the condition so that the harm of anger is less. Less is more likely to be              caused by standing than by sitting, and less by lying down.

**************************

3. Hazrat Atiyah narrates that the Prophet (peace and blessings of Allah be upon him) said: Anger is    caused by Shaitan.

Shaitan is born of fire and fire is extinguished by water, so when one of you gets angry, he should        perform Wudhu.
